We, at Leggett & Platt Inc., are searching for a Learning and Development (L&D) Program Manager within our Talent Management team to help support our business. As a global-diversified manufacturing company, it's sometimes hard to explain all the different things we do. We like to say, "we're the biggest company no one has ever heard of." We are confident you interact with one of our products in your daily life without knowing it. Whether it's the mattress you sleep on, the car you drive, the plane you fly on, or the furniture you sit on, our high-quality components are there supporting you. If you join our team, your work will ensure people across the world have a little more comfort in their lives. As a L&D Program Manager you will have the opportunity to design, implement, and facilitate impactful learning programs across our global organization. Your contributions will have a direct impact on the business by creating programs that engage employees, enhance leadership skills and professional competencies and foster a culture of continuous learning.

  • Manage all aspects of our current leadership development program, which includes scheduling and facilitating ongoing cohorts of learners, communicating with participants and managers, tracking and managing attendance and participation, and reporting on success metrics
  • Leading the design and curation of additional learning content to deliver via e-learning modules, onsite and virtual workshops, and training sessions
  • Developing meaningful relationships with HR and business stakeholders, assessing their learning needs and goals, and turning them into practical L&D initiatives and solutions
  • Partnering with subject matter experts to ensure content relevance and quality
  • Defining success metrics of learning programs and evaluating effectiveness through feedback, assessments, and surveys
  • Continuously improving programs based on insights and evolving business needs
  • Championing a learning culture at L&P and driving employee participation in programs through communication and advocacy
  • Occasionally managing vendors and/or external learning partners to ensure smooth integration of materials and programs
  • Bachelor's degree in human resources, business management, education, organizational development, or related field
  • 4+ years of experience in learning and development, facilitating courses, HR, and/or creating and implementing learning programs
  • Excellent communicator, collaborator, and influencer
  • An understanding of adult learning and development principles
  • Experience with learning metrics, data trends, and reporting
  • Preferred experience working with a Learning Management System (LMS)
  • Occasional travel (10%) may be required
